  • Financial Analyst

    ManTech (Washington, DC)



    Apply Now

    **MANTECH** seeks a motivated, career and customer-oriented **Financial Analyst** to join our team in **Washington, D.C** .

    Responsibilities include but are not limited to:

    + Responsible for the preparation, coordination, and documentation of more complex financial analysis projects such as financial and expense performance, rate of return, depreciation, working capital, and investments.

    + Provides analysis for forward-looking financial and business-related projects.

    + Prepares forecasts and analysis of trends in manufacturing, sales, finance, general business conditions, and other related areas.

    + Identifies trends and developments in competitive environments and presents findings to senior management.

    + Performs financial forecasting and reconciliation of internal accounts.

    + Provides key financial analysis and management reporting by managing various monthly reporting processes.

    + May assume a team lead role for the work group.

    Minimum Qualifications:

    + Bachelor’s degree in business or a related field (additional experience may be substituted for education).

    + 4+ years of relevant experience.

    Preferred Qualifications:

    + Experience with the US Navy, including on active duty, government civilian, or support contractor.

    + Experience working with US Navy Program Managers in an analyst role.

    Clearance Requirements:

    + Must hold an active Secret Clearance

    Physical Requirements:

    + The person in this position must be able to remain in a stationary position 50% of the time.

    + Occasionally move about inside the office to access file cabinets, office machinery, or to communicate with co-workers, management, and customers, via email, phone, and or virtual communication, which may involve delivering presentations.
